課堂經歷
In this class, children will sing, dance, and play along to a variety of age-appropriate, children's songs with an Irish theme. Playful activities will encourage language development, fine motor skills, gross motor skills, and creativity. Students should plan to dress in green, bring a stuffed animal, and a small assortment of instruments to play. Homemade instruments are always welcome! No shakers? Just put some dry rice, beans, or paper clips in a spice jar or other small, closed container. No drum? Use an overturned mixing bowl and a spatula! Teacher Rachel will tell the legend about The Giant's Causeway in northern Ireland, as part of the class. (Parents can hear the story here to learn what it's about: https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=qHygfkHD5TE)

Rachel Hoffman grew up in a musical family. She began studying music formally at the age of five and has honed her skills through many years of voice lessons, piano lessons, choirs, ensembles, solo performances, vocal competitions, and by studying at the prestigious Berklee College of Music where she received her Bachelor of Music degree with honors. As a Professional Music major, she specialized in Songwriting, Vocal Performance and Private Studio Instruction.
Rachel moved to Nashville, TN in 1998 to work for Warner-Chappell Music Publishing. Since that time, she has taught private lessons, performed in and around town, taught songwriting, music theory and performance techniques in high schools and homeschool cooperatives and runs her award-winning, research-based early childhood music business. She believes that music benefits everyone and strives to keep lessons and classes accessible to all whether they are 100 minutes or 100 years old.
Music is just one language that Rachel loves. She has also studied English, Chinese, and Spanish. She completed the TESOL (Teaching English to Speakers of Other Languages) program in 2019 and has taught English to more than 500 young English learners since!
